The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in the UK excluding London requiring Windows 10 sk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 22 February 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
22 Feb 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 214 185 135
Rank change year-on-year -29 -50 +26
Permanent jobs citing Windows 10 442 490 1,150
As % of all permanent jobs in the UK excluding London 0.90% 1.55% 2.26%
As % of the Operating Systems category 12.38% 10.02% 14.19%
Number of salaries quoted 320 293 1,057
10th Percentile £25,875 £26,000 £22,750
25th Percentile £26,688 £28,250 £25,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£31,500 £35,000 £30,000
Median % change year-on-year -10.00% +16.67% -4.76%
75th Percentile £37,063 £43,649 £39,500
90th Percentile £42,500 £53,750 £52,500
UK median annual salary £32,500 £37,500 £32,500
% change year-on-year -13.33% +15.38% -7.14%
